interior lights

Going home last night my interior lights just came on they stayed on for bout a minute then went back out , I thought that the rear hatch might have been open but it wasn`t anybody else had this problem?

Most likely one of the door or hatch switches. I go play with them and see if any feel loose/broken.

the lights had stopped doing it for awhile but it started back this morning they just flash on then back off it seemed to be worse this morning than it was before i checked the switches they didnt seem to be broken but.... how hard are they to change and where is the one for the rear hatch

The switch for the rear hatch is a little lever that is in the middle of the latch mechanism bolted to the body. The metal loop on the hatch pushes it down when it enters the latch. The door switches just unscrew.

The light switches work by completing the ground circuit. A faulty switch or a wire shorting to ground will turn the lights on.
